What Are Autism Therapy and Child Counselling Services?

Autism therapy and child counselling services are programs designed to meet the diverse needs of children with autism. Therapy focuses on skill development, behavioral support, and functional independence, while counselling services address emotional well-being, coping strategies, and family support.

High-quality programs combine multiple therapeutic approaches to create an integrated plan that addresses the child’s strengths and challenges. Services include:

  • Behavioral therapy and ABA to reinforce positive behaviors and teach functional skills
  • Speech and language therapy to enhance communication abilities
  • Occupational therapy to improve motor skills, sensory processing, and daily living
  • Play therapy for social, emotional, and cognitive development
  • Psychotherapy and counseling for emotional regulation, anxiety, and stress management
  • Parent coaching and family support to guide caregivers in reinforcing therapy goals at home

Core Components of Autism Therapy

1.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A)

ABA is a widely recognized approach for children with autism. It uses structured, individualized strategies to teach functional skills and promote positive behaviors. ABA techniques in autism therapy and child counselling services include:

  • Discrete Trial Training (DTT)
  • Natural Environment Teaching (NET)
  • Positive reinforcement
  • Functional Behavior Assessment (FBA)
  • Task analysis and skill chaining

ABA supports communication, social skills, self-care, and academic learning.


2. Speech and Language Therapy

Speech therapy is integral to autism intervention. Children may experience delays in verbal communication, social language, or pragmatic skills. Services include:

  • Verbal and non-verbal communication
  • Social communication training
  • AAC (Alternative and Augmentative Communication) support
  • Language comprehension and expression

Integrated therapy ensures that communication skills are consistently reinforced across home, school, and therapy environments.


3. Occupational Therapy and Sensory Integration

Occupational therapy helps children develop independence and manage sensory challenges. Key components include:

  • Daily living skills (dressing, feeding, hygiene)
  • Fine and gross motor skill development
  • Sensory processing regulation
  • Focus, attention, and adaptive skills

Sensory integration strategies are particularly effective for children with sensory sensitivities, promoting engagement in learning and play.


4. Play Therapy

Play is essential for learning in children with autism. Play therapy supports:

  • Emotional expression
  • Social skills development
  • Problem-solving and cognitive growth
  • Imaginative and creative thinking

Through structured play, therapists can assess developmental strengths and challenges while fostering growth in a safe, supportive environment.


5. Psychotherapy and Child Counseling

Counseling services address emotional, behavioral, and mental health needs. Children with autism often benefit from:

  • Emotional regulation strategies
  • Stress and anxiety management
  • Coping mechanisms for transitions and change
  • Play-based and creative therapy approaches
  • Family-focused therapy

Psychotherapy in combination with skill-based therapy ensures a holistic approach to child development.


6. Parent Coaching and Family Support

Families play a critical role in reinforcing therapy goals. Parent coaching includes:

  • Training on behavior strategies
  • Guidance on communication and social skill development
  • Emotional support and stress management
  • Tools to apply therapy at home and in community settings

Family involvement is associated with improved outcomes and long-term skill generalization.


Age-Specific Therapy Approaches

Early Childhood (2–5 Years)

  • Focus on foundational skills, communication, play, and social engagement
  • Early interventions have the highest impact on development
  • Parent coaching ensures skill reinforcement at home

School-Age Children (6–12 Years)

  • Academic skill support
  • Structured therapy for social, behavioral, and emotional development
  • Counseling for anxiety and self-regulation challenges

Adolescents (13–18 Years)

  • Executive functioning and independence skills
  • Peer interaction and social problem-solving
  • Counseling for stress, identity, and emotional regulation

Supporting Social Development

Social skill development is a central component of therapy. Strategies include:

  • Role-playing and social stories
  • Cooperative play and turn-taking exercises
  • Peer interaction groups
  • Emotion recognition and perspective-taking

Children practice these skills in structured settings, promoting confidence and generalization to everyday situations.


Integration Across Home, School, and Therapy

Therapy is most effective when applied across multiple environments:

  • Home: Parents reinforce skills learned in therapy sessions
  • School: Teachers and staff implement behavioral and social strategies
  • Therapy Center: Therapists monitor progress and adjust interventions

Consistency and collaboration maximize skill development and functional outcomes.
